I'm not getting into the argument too much, but I will say this. If Mattel didn't fully expect some fans to cherry pick figures they wouldn't put them up for individual sale after the subscribers get theirs. They might not be in retail stores, but subscriptions are not going to be the only way to get the figures, and this is part of Mattel's business model. Subscribers are just guaranteeing that they don't lose out on a figure when they sell out.

I know that Mattel has had their issues over the years and it's upset a lot of collectors so I'm not going to say that some of the concerns raised are not valid. I will say that I collect quite a few different toylines and QC is definitely an issue across the board though. I collect 1:6 scale Hot Toys and Sideshow and even they have issues at those higher price points. When it comes to price if you look at non-retail 6" scale collectors lines $25-$30 is the cheapest you will find. i can't think of another toyline in the same vein that is that affordable. I'm not trying to convince someone to sub but more like just put things into perspective as to what we are getting and why. I'd hate to see this line suffer because of protests by fans that feel they got burned by Mattel on MOTU. If you take a look back on what we got from MOTU it's pretty damn impressive overall. It sometimes just seems that people desperately want this line to fail as if it will hurt Mattel so badly. If all their collector lines failed they'd be just as happy making Barbies
